Softball defeats Florida Atlantic, 8-2
March 09, 2006 | Softball
March 9, 2006
BOCA RATON, Fla. - The Boston College softball team (7-7 overall) won its third game in a row with an 8-2 win over Florida Atlantic (7-12 overall) on Thursday, March 9 in Boca Raton, Fla. Jenna Macchi and Renee Ramos each collected three RBI. Macchi and Amanda Booth were three-for-four, while Britney Thompson was three-for-five.
The Eagles earned their first two runs at the top of the first inning, when Macchi reached on a fielder's choice and advanced to second on an error, driving in Kristin Allain. Ramos grounded out to the shortstop and drove in Thompson to put the Eagles on top, 2-0.
Boston College collected two more runs in the second inning when Macchi drove in Allain and Carley McNary. Florida Atlantic got on the board in the bottom of the second inning with Amy Bukovich's single to right field drove in Jen Musillo and Becky Brandies. The Eagles shutout Florida Atlantic in the final five innings, allowing only one hit.
Ashley Obrest singled to right field in the sixth inning and Macchi and Booth scored to collect BC's seventh and eighth runs of the game.
In the fourth inning Ramos drove in Macchi and Thompson with a double.
Savana Lloyd picked up her third win of the season, pitching six innings, and striking out five batters. Lloyd allowed two runs on three hits. Thompson pitched one inning, striking out one batter and allowing no hits.
Boston College takes to the mound on March 18, when they face NC State in Raleigh, N.C., their first Atlantic Coast Conference opponent.
